The first three terms of a sequence are given. Round to the nearest thousandth (if necessary).
460, 451,442

Find the 37th term.

Answer:

136

Explanation:

Arithmetic Sequence.

Common Difference:

451−460=−9

442−451=−9

d=−9

Explicit Formula:

a{n}=a{1}+(n-1)d

a{37}=460+(36)(-9)

a{37}=136
